You can apply via our website or application as a Word Document in Links and downloads.
We accept applications in a range of formats. You can submit a written, video or audio application. You can also schedule a phone or video chat with AAV. In this chat we will ask you the application questions, which we will record and give to the assessment panel. Access support workers to assist you are welcome. AAV can provide Auslan or other services for the application process too. Applications will be assessed by an external panel of three independent artists representing a range of artform knowledge and lived experience.
For both programs, first-time applicants or people who have not received significant funding recently will be prioritized.
Applicants will be notified of the outcome of their application no more than 3 weeks after the deadline. We can provide feedback on unsuccessful applications, which you may find useful if you are applying to other funding programs.
